POM-QM for Windows (Version 5.3) remains the gold standard for students and professionals tackling quantitative methods, production, and operations management. Developed by Howard J. Weiss, this software is essentially a specialized toolkit that simplifies complex mathematical modeling into a user-friendly interface.
